原文:java查詢MySQL時,MySQL中tinyint長度為1時轉換為boolean

看到別人代碼,MySQL數據庫中,有下面這個字段,tinyint 這時候java代碼中取出來的數據類型就是boolean類型,如果長度 gt 的話,就會變成int類型,特意查了一下,這里參考了http: www.jianshu.com p f da a https: dev.mysql.com doc connector j . en connector j reference type conv ...

2017-09-29 11:36 0 2553 推薦指數:

查看詳情

Mysql tinyint長度為1java中被轉化成boolean

MySql tinyint(1)的使用  在MySql如何定義像Java類型的Boolean類型數據..其實,mysql 是沒有直接定義成Boolean這種數據類型.  它只能定義成 tinyint(1) ;  當booean 等於1 代表true,boolean 等於2的時候代表 ...

Mon Sep 11 17:27:00 CST 2017 0 1376
解決mysql數據庫tinyInt(1) 轉換為javaBoolean解決方案

0.前言 JAVA數據類型 和 MYSQL的數據類型轉換,要注意tinyInt 類型,且存儲長度為1的情況。 1.mysql文檔給出的解釋 java.lang.Boolean if the configuration property tinyInt1isBit is set to true ...

Fri Feb 18 07:45:00 CST 2022 0 744
【1】mysqltinyint為什么長度是4?

1.對應數字: 長度是用來告訴你該類型最多顯示多少位的,類似於注釋,並不起任何作用。如:tinyint(4), tinyint(80), tinyint(0) 三者沒有任何區別,該類型最多還是只能存儲1字節大小(即-127-128); 2.對應字符串: varchar(20)表示最大20 ...

Fri Sep 29 23:47:00 CST 2017 0 6031
關於MySQLbooleantinyint(1)

原文:http://blog.csdn.net/woshixuye/article/details/7089508 MySQL保存boolean用1代表TRUE,0代表FALSE。booleanmysql里的類型為tinyint(1)。MySQL里有四個常量:true ...

Mon Jul 10 20:45:00 CST 2017 0 12900
MySQL tinyInt 對應 java.lang.Boolean

jdbcURL 默認配置,tinyInt1isBit=true; 如果表中有字段類型為 tinyint(1),則查詢轉化為 java.lang.Boolean,否則轉為 java.lang.Integer; 備注:tinyint 轉為 java.lang.Integer 類型; ...

Mon Nov 09 01:17:00 CST 2020 0 477
關於 MySQLbooleantinyint(1)

關於 MySQLbooleantinyint(1) boolean類型MYSQL保存BOOLEAN用1代表TRUE,0代表FALSE,booleanMySQL里的類型為tinyint(1),MySQL里有四個常量:true,false,TRUE,FALSE ...

Fri Jan 05 19:22:00 CST 2018 1 33790
mysql tinyint(1) 在java中被轉化為boolean

數據庫表字段類型為:tinyint 長度為1 在java對應的類型是boolean 查詢直接在頁面展示成true或false 如果是2,3,4 這樣的也是默認成true,非常不友好。 解決方案:   在jdbc連接添加 tinyInt1isBit=false   java默認 ...

Sat Sep 28 01:24:00 CST 2019 0 1084
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M